5 common sources of childhood anxiety that can affect little ones

Childhood is often described as the stage of play and fun, but this does not have to be the case.

In the same way that excess anxiety is among the most frequent psychological problems among adults, statistically it also affects the little ones in the house a lot, and if we add to this that they have fewer resources to manage these experiences without using anyone else, the need to understand their world to help and prevent this kind of problem.

Therefore, in this article we will do a review of the most common sources of childhood anxiety in boys and girls.

Common sources of childhood anxiety in children

Those are the day-to-day experiences that can easily lead to childhood anxiety.

1. Conflicts in the family environment

The family forms the social environment in which children should feel safe, but this does not happen in all cases. Some boys and girls learn to be constantly alert by being surrounded by arguments, fights and punishments, etc.

It should not be forgotten that mental health is not individual, but contextual, and that our emotional well-being, both in childhood and in our adulthood, is linked to what happens around us… Although with the difference that boys and girls have less room for maneuver to face stressful situations that occur at home on their own, as they have less freedom.

2. Irrational fears

In many respects, children and adolescents think very differently from adults; It is not that they lack information or knowledge quantitatively, but also that their mind works in a qualitatively different way. Only in this way is it understood, for example, that up to certain ages it is normal for them to have imaginary friends or that their understanding of the world is clearly superstitious in many respects. To fill in your knowledge gaps, they use what is called magical thinking, and that consists of attributing intentions, emotions, motivations and thoughts to inanimate elements: objects, landscapes, plants, stars, etc.

In this way, they manage to make sense of their surroundings by grouping a series of complex elements (for example, what can be seen in the sky) into entities imaginary that group many of these elements forming units (for example, a magician that when transformed becomes the set of clouds that we can see Up there).

The downside to this is that the little ones are vulnerable to a series of irrational fears that in some cases they can generate anxiety and even problems sleeping. As parents, educators, and wellness professionals, it is important to help them cope with these fears without getting used to constantly flee from those elements (darkness, objects that generate fear, etc.).

3. An overload of tasks

Something that many parents unfortunately overlook is that the little ones need free time and play, with no other pretensions than to have fun and experiment. Not only is it not a waste of time, but it is his way of learning directly how the world works and personal relationships (in the case of the game with the group of friends).

Because, it is a serious mistake to fill our children's schedules with one after-school activity after another, something that sometimes falls to try that the little ones learn as much as possible from their first years of life. Not only is it counterproductive as a long-term learning project (it is difficult to enjoy these activities in a situation like this, and therefore self-motivation is low), but can also lead to stress and anxiety problems serious.

4. Misuse of social media

Social networks are one more area in which the youngest interact with each other and develop their own identity, especially in adolescence, the stage in which identification with a reference group (made up of young people of a similar age) is most important. But since this virtual environment is a world of extremes, the contents that show aesthetics and idealized lifestyles stand out above all.

This leads many minors to feel bad about their lives and to try to improve their self-esteem by “entering to compete” for the attention and validation of the children. others on these social networks, either by sharing their own content or constantly checking what others upload so as not to miss anything and be up to date last. This need to constantly be thinking about the logics of operation of social networks, whose contents are updated second by second, can arrive to generate anxiety: to see that the last publication we uploaded has not received too many interactions, to discuss with someone in a comment section, etc.

5. The habit of playing video games at all hours

Many video games have playable mechanics with a great ability to "hook" the player and make it difficult for them to detach from the screen. Children and adolescents are especially vulnerable to this phenomenon, because, on the one hand, in the first years of life it is more difficult to regulate impulses putting long-term goals first, and on the other hand most of these games are visually designed narratively to attract the population younger.

This causes, for example, many children to feel discomfort and anxiety when they cannot be playing, or experience frustration or anger when they must interrupt a game to complete other school tasks or relatives, etc. Therefore, although video games are not bad in themselves, you have to make sure that their usage guidelines are correct.
